<http://web.mac.com/bejoyce> Click on "Start Slideshow" or click on each picture for an enlargement. Enjoy! Barbara Joyce Snoqualmie, WA USA > I wish you all could have seen the entertainment. They were a group of > dancers. First they came out and the women were dressed in the hooped > skirted gowns and the men were dressed in their finest. They danced the > minuet, and a few others. We went on with the banquet. Then more dancing. > More banquet and business. > T H E N - - - - -- The Grande finale. > WOW! ! You had to see this. The dancers came out in costume. > Little white bonnets and long aprons, (funny I can't remember what the men > were wearing) but they were each carrying a long white rope attached to a > giant sized lace makers pillow. The "Lacemaker" stepped up to the podium > and they placed the giant pillow in place. She had giant pins to place in > the proper holes. The dancers kind of danced and at the same time wove the > rope over and under making the stitches and finally a "tally". The > lacemaker placing the giant sized pins in the proper places. When done, the > pillow was held up so we could all see the "lace". It was a wonderful > accomplishment.
